Essential Steps for Accurate Blood Collection

1.⁤ Preparation and Equipment

Before initiating⁢ the blood collection process, it is⁢ vital to gather all necessary‍ supplies:

  • Sterile needles (usually a butterfly or​ a straight needle)
  • Vacutainer tubes⁤ with appropriate additives
  • Alcohol swabs or antiseptic wipes
  • Gloves
  • Gauze and ​adhesive bandages

2. Patient Interaction and Consent

Establishing ⁤a connection ‌with the‍ patient is key:

  • Introduce⁤ yourself and explain the⁢ procedure.
  • Obtain verbal or written consent.
  • Answer any questions or concerns.

3. Proper Site‍ Selection and ⁣Preparation

Choosing the right venipuncture site is essential for success.⁤ Follow these steps:

  • Inspect‌ the patient’s veins, typically in the antecubital fossa⁢ (the crease of the elbow).
  • Palpate the vein to assess its‍ size ‌and depth.
  • Clean the site with an alcohol swab, moving in a circular ⁢motion for about 30 seconds.

4. Performing the Venipuncture

Now that you ‌are prepared, it’s time for⁣ the critical step:

  1. Put on sterile gloves.
  2. Hold the skin taut with one hand to stabilize the vein.
  3. Insert the needle ⁣at ⁢a 15-30 degree angle into ⁢the ⁣vein.
  4. Attach the Vacutainer tube, allowing ‌it to fill with⁢ blood.

5. Post-Collection Procedure

After ‌the blood has been collected, follow these steps:

  • Remove⁢ the needle gently and⁢ immediately apply pressure with gauze.
  • Secure the gauze with an adhesive bandage.
  • Label the blood tubes accurately with the⁢ patient’s information.

Case Studies: Real-Life Phlebotomy Experiences

Learning ⁤from real-life scenarios can provide insight into the importance of mastering phlebotomy ⁤techniques:

Case Study Lesson Learned
Patient with Edema Always assess for the⁤ best site; avoid swollen areas.
Fearful Pediatric Patient Use distraction techniques and engage with⁢ kids.
Patient on Anticoagulants Be prepared for prolonged bleeding; apply extra pressure.
